Emerging Trends in SQL 2024

Mainstream Adoption of Language-to-SQL Technology

The mainstream adoption of language-to-SQL technology is set to transform how we interact with databases. With the integration of natural language processing (NLP), users without traditional SQL expertise can now query and manipulate data using everyday language. This democratization of data access is a game-changer, making complex data analysis more accessible to a broader audience.

The maturation of language-to-SQL technology signifies a pivotal shift in data management, enhancing user experience and operational efficiency.

Key developments in this area include the in-database movement of Large Language Models (LLMs) to address data privacy and security concerns. This strategic shift ensures sensitive data remains protected while leveraging advanced AI capabilities. The following list highlights the anticipated benefits of language-to-SQL technology:

  • Improved accuracy and performance of data queries
  • Enhanced security measures for sensitive data
  • Greater accessibility for non-technical users
  • Integration of AI-driven predictive insights for scalable data processing

AI impacts data processing by integrating with RDBMS for modern, cloud-compatible solutions. RDBMS evolves with cloud tech, real-time analytics support, and AI-driven predictive insights for scalable data processing.

Data Analyst Certifications for Career Advancement

In the ever-evolving field of data analysis, certifications have become a key differentiator for professionals seeking to advance their careers. With the growing importance of data-driven decision-making, the demand for skilled data analysts is at an all-time high. Proficiency in SQL is not just a desirable skill—it's a necessity for those looking to stand out in the job market.

The right certification can validate your SQL expertise and open doors to new opportunities.

Certifications in SQL and data analysis offer structured learning paths and a tangible way to demonstrate your capabilities to employers. Here's a list of reasons why obtaining a certification could be beneficial:

  • Validates technical skills and knowledge
  • Enhances credibility and marketability
  • Provides a competitive edge in job searches
  • Encourages continuous learning and professional development

For those committed to career growth, investing in a certification can be a strategic move towards securing a more lucrative and fulfilling role in the tech landscape.

SQL Projects Ideas for Data Analysis

The landscape of data analysis is constantly evolving, and SQL remains at the heart of this transformation. Practical experience is crucial for mastering SQL, and there's no better way to gain this than through hands-on projects. Here are some project ideas that can help you sharpen your SQL skills:

  • Inventory Control Management Database Project
  • European Soccer Game Analysis
  • Bookstore Analysis/Library Management System

These projects offer a diverse range of challenges, from managing inventory databases to analyzing sports statistics and managing library systems. Each project provides an opportunity to practice and apply SQL commands like SELECT, JOIN, ORDER BY, GROUP BY, and LIMIT, as well as to utilize aggregate functions for data ranking.

By engaging with these projects, you not only enhance your SQL capabilities but also build a portfolio that showcases your analytical prowess to potential employers.

Whether you're a beginner or looking to advance your career, these SQL project ideas are designed to boost your data analysis skills and improve your understanding of how data is stored and manipulated across different databases.

Technological Advancements in SQL 2024

Growth of Kubernetes and Kubernetes Operators

The growth of Kubernetes and Kubernetes operators is revolutionizing the way databases are deployed and managed. As organizations seek greater control over data access and configuration flexibility, Kubernetes offers a promising solution. However, the journey is not without its challenges. There are still gaps that make deployment and running in production difficult. By 2024, the aim is to close these gaps, paving the way for fully open source DBaaS options.

Organizations are increasingly looking for alternatives to traditional DBaaS providers. They desire independence from vendors, cost optimization, and enhanced database configuration flexibility. Kubernetes and its operators have facilitated this shift, but the market still lacks comprehensive open source solutions that meet these needs.

The integration of Kubernetes into database management is expected to streamline operations, offering IT teams unprecedented efficiency and control.

Here are some of the anticipated benefits of Kubernetes in SQL 2024:

  • AI-driven techniques to optimize network management
  • Enhanced IT asset management
  • Improved risk assessment
  • Real-time progress tracking in project management

These advancements are not just about technology; they're about empowering businesses to make better decisions and operate more efficiently.

Fully Open Source DBaaS Options

The landscape of Database-as-a-Service (DBaaS) is evolving, with a clear demand for more open source solutions. Organizations are seeking alternatives to public cloud DBaaS for various reasons, such as a desire for vendor independence, cost optimization, and enhanced configuration flexibility. Fully open source DBaaS options are poised to fill this market gap, offering greater control over data access and potentially lower costs.

The integration of Kubernetes and Kubernetes operators has simplified the deployment of these solutions, yet challenges remain in achieving seamless production readiness.

Here are some anticipated benefits of fully open source DBaaS:

  • Independence from specific vendors
  • Cost-effective database management
  • Customizable configurations to meet unique business needs
  • Enhanced data access control for IT teams

As we move into 2024, closing the existing gaps to make these options more accessible and production-ready will be a key focus for developers and businesses alike.

Convergence of OLTP and OLAP

The SQL landscape in 2024 is witnessing a transformative trend with the convergence of OLTP (Online Transaction Processing) and OLAP (Online Analytical Processing) systems. This integration marks a pivotal shift towards real-time analytics on transactional data, eliminating the cumbersome ETL (Extract, Transform, Load) processes and streamlining data governance.

Efficiency and simplification are at the forefront of this movement, as businesses seek to consolidate databases and reduce operational complexity. The modern multi-tenant-capable distributed SQL databases are designed to handle both ad hoc interactive analytics and long-running batch queries, making them ideal for this unified approach.

The convergence of OLTP and OLAP systems is not just a technical upgrade but a strategic advantage that enables immediate access to business-critical data, fostering informed decision-making and predictive analytics.

The benefits of this convergence are manifold, including:

  • Immediate access to crucial business data across departments
  • Simplified data patterns analysis and report generation
  • Enhanced ability to predict future trends
  • Reduction in data silos and vendor lock-in

As we embrace this integrated SQL environment, businesses are poised to leverage data more effectively, driving growth and innovation in an increasingly data-centric world.

Professional Development in SQL 2024

Professional Development in SQL 2024

Mastering Microsoft SQL Skills

In the ever-evolving field of data management, mastering Microsoft SQL skills stands as a pivotal factor for career progression. The ability to manage and analyze data effectively is a distinguishing trait in the competitive tech landscape. Microsoft SQL courses offer a ladder to success, equipping professionals with a robust set of skills for administering and maintaining SQL Server databases.

Querying Microsoft SQL Server training is a cornerstone for those aiming to excel in database administration, development, or business intelligence. This course is not merely about learning Transact-SQL; it's about unlocking the potential of data to transform raw information into actionable insights.

By accommodating a wide range of expertise levels, from budding data analysts to seasoned IT professionals, these courses provide comprehensive learning for anyone looking to deepen their understanding and skills in SQL Server query writing.

Career opportunities unlocked by these courses are vast and varied:

  • Database Administrator
  • Database Developer
  • Business Intelligence Analyst

Each role requires a unique mastery of SQL Server, ensuring that data is not only stored but also retrieved and analyzed efficiently, driving business growth and innovation.

Career Paths in the Tech Landscape

The tech landscape in 2024 is a vibrant ecosystem of opportunities, with a myriad of roles that cater to different skill sets and interests. Navigating through this landscape requires a strategic approach to career planning.

To begin, identify the roles that align with your educational background and areas of expertise. The tech industry values specialization, and honing in on a specific domain can set you apart from the competition. Here's a list of potential career paths to consider:

  • Software Developer
  • Data Scientist
  • Cybersecurity Analyst
  • AI/ML Engineer
  • Cloud Solutions Architect
Each role demands a unique set of skills and offers a distinct trajectory for growth and development. It's crucial to assess not only the current demand but also the future potential of these positions.

Moreover, the integration of AI-powered tools in the workplace is reshaping how tech professionals work. Tools like task assignment, chatbots, ticket routing, and predictive issue resolution are enhancing efficiency, customer support, and productivity. This evolution is creating new niches and specialties within traditional roles, offering fresh avenues for career advancement.

Efficiency and Simplification in Database Operations

In the realm of database operations, efficiency and simplification have become paramount. As businesses strive for agility and speed, the focus has shifted towards streamlining processes and enhancing performance. The ACID properties—Atomicity, Consistency, Isolation, and Durability—remain the bedrock of reliable transaction processing, ensuring data integrity and fault tolerance.

The pursuit of operational efficiency is not just about speed; it's about creating systems that are robust, scalable, and maintainable over time.

However, the traditional constraints of relational databases, such as strict schemas and vertical scaling limitations, pose challenges to scalability and flexibility. To address these issues, organizations are adopting strategies that balance structure with scalability:

  • Embracing schema-less designs where appropriate
  • Implementing horizontal scaling techniques
  • Utilizing cloud-based services for dynamic resource allocation
  • Automating routine tasks to reduce human error and free up valuable resources

These strategies are essential for handling the vast amounts of data generated in today's digital landscape. By prioritizing efficiency and simplification, companies can ensure that their database operations are not only effective but also poised for future growth and innovation.

Conclusion

In conclusion, the year 2024 is poised to bring significant advancements and growth opportunities in the realm of SQL and data management. With the emergence of new technologies and trends, such as the mainstream adoption of language-to-SQL technology and the convergence of OLTP and OLAP, businesses are set to experience a transformation in how they handle and analyze data. The importance of mastering SQL skills and staying updated with the latest developments in the field cannot be overstated. As we move towards a data-driven future, SQL remains a fundamental tool for organizations looking to thrive in a competitive landscape. Stay tuned for more exciting trends and innovations in the world of SQL in the coming year.

Frequently Asked Questions

The emerging trends in SQL for 2024 include mainstream adoption of language-to-SQL technology, data analyst certifications for career advancement, and SQL projects ideas for data analysis.

How will English replace SQL as the lingua-franca of business analysts in 2024?

English is anticipated to replace SQL as the lingua-franca of business analysts through significant mainstream adoption of language-to-SQL technology, addressing accuracy, performance, and security concerns.

Some recommended data analyst certifications for career advancement in 2024 include mastering the art of data wrangling and engaging in SQL projects for data analysis.

What are the technological advancements in SQL for 2024?

The technological advancements in SQL for 2024 include the growth of Kubernetes and Kubernetes operators, fully open source DBaaS options, and the convergence of OLTP and OLAP.

How can one master Microsoft SQL skills in 2024?

One can master Microsoft SQL skills in 2024 by enrolling in comprehensive courses that provide technical know-how and practical experience in utilizing data effectively.

What are some career paths in the tech landscape for 2024?

Some career paths in the tech landscape for 2024 include data analysts, database administrators, and IT professionals who excel in managing and utilizing data efficiently.

Why is there a convergence of OLTP and OLAP in SQL for 2024?

There is a convergence of OLTP and OLAP in SQL for 2024 to address issues around data governance, time-consuming ETL pipelines, and to simplify operations by using modern multi-tenant-capable distributed SQL databases.

Is SQL here to stay in 2024?

Yes, SQL is here to stay in 2024 as it continues to be a vital tool for data analysis and database management, with proposals to use AI tools to generate database queries.

Share this post